Output 393653173020c54ea2e155d32ecc06d317e871203e996c5328d5d5891084bdb6:3

value
160921374624
script pubkey
OP_0 OP_PUSHBYTES_20 cbeb4303c62c2845fd1841ccadb9d2cb08312990
address
ltc1qe045xq7x9s5ytlgcg8x2mwwjevyrz2vs6sv6q8
transaction
393653173020c54ea2e155d32ecc06d317e871203e996c5328d5d5891084bdb6
spent
true